Questions & Answers
How far is it from Snowdonia to Oxford?
The distance between Snowdonia and Oxford is 242 km. The road distance is 317 km.
What is the cheapest way to get from Snowdonia to Oxford?
The cheapest way to get from Snowdonia to Oxford is to bus which costs £25 - £35 and takes 11 h 21 min.
What is the fastest way to get from Snowdonia to Oxford?
The quickest way to get from Snowdonia to Oxford is to drive which takes 3 h 33 min and costs £30 - £45.
Is there a direct bus between Snowdonia and Oxford?
No, there is no direct bus from Snowdonia to Oxford. However, there are services departing from Gwastadnant, Cae Perthi and arriving at Oxford via Llanberis, Interchange (Snowdon Mountain Railway Stn), Bangor, Gwynedd and Birmingham.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 11 h 21 min.
How long does it take to get from Snowdonia to Oxford?
It takes approximately 4 h 44 min to get from Snowdonia to Oxford, including transfers.
